Description:

Description for B&B:

There is a bedroom painted in vibrant red, featuring both a double bed and a single bed, along with an attached bathroom and toilet. Additionally, there is another bedroom painted in lively orange, furnished with a double bed, and equipped with a shower and toilet.

Attractions

  • Lille - Located approximately 20 kilometers from Faumont, Lille is a vibrant city in northern France. Known for its beautiful architecture, Lille offers attractions such as the grand Place du Général de Gaulle, the historic Old Town, and numerous museums showcasing art and history.
  • LaM - Lille Métropole Museum of Modern, Contemporary, and Outsider Art - Situated in Villeneuve-d'Ascq, just a short distance from Faumont, LaM is a renowned art museum. It houses an impressive collection of modern and contemporary art, as well as works by self-taught artists. The museum also has beautiful gardens, making it a pleasant place to visit.
  • Parc de la Deûle - Located in Marcq-en-Baroeul, this park is a peaceful escape from the city. With scenic walking paths, lush greenery, and a lake, it offers a serene environment for relaxation and outdoor activities like picnicking, jogging, or boating.
  • Musée de la Piscine - Situated in Roubaix, around 30 kilometers from Faumont, this unique museum is housed in a former Art Deco swimming pool. The Musée de la Piscine showcases a diverse collection of art, including sculptures, paintings, and ceramics. The stunning architecture of the building adds to the overall experience.
  • Vimy Ridge - Approximately 60 kilometers from Faumont, Vimy Ridge is a significant historical site. It is home to the Canadian National Vimy Memorial, commemorating the Canadian soldiers who fought in World War I. The memorial, with its stunning architecture and breathtaking views, is a poignant reminder of the sacrifices made during the war.
  • Louvre-Lens Museum - Situated in Lens, approximately 40 kilometers from Faumont, the Louvre-Lens Museum is an extension of the famous Louvre Museum in Paris. It showcases a selection of masterpieces from the Louvre's collection, allowing visitors to experience renowned artworks without traveling to the capital.
  • Musée des Beaux-Arts in Valenciennes - Located in Valenciennes, around 20 kilometers from Faumont, this art museum houses an extensive collection of paintings, sculptures, and decorative arts. It features works by renowned artists such as Rubens, Delacroix, and Monet, offering a rich cultural experience.
  • Parc Barbieux - Situated in Roubaix, Parc Barbieux is a beautiful green space perfect for a leisurely stroll or a family picnic. The park features manicured gardens, a lake, and various recreational facilities, making it an ideal spot to relax and enjoy nature.
  • Arras - Approximately 70 kilometers from Faumont, Arras is a charming city with a rich history. The city's main attraction is its stunning central square, the Grand Place, surrounded by beautiful Flemish-style buildings. Arras also boasts an underground network of tunnels from World War I, known as the Boves, which can be explored on guided tours. 10. Musée Matisse - Located in Le Cateau-Cambrésis, around 50 kilometers from Faumont, this museum is dedicated to the works of renowned French artist Henri Matisse. The museum displays a vast collection of Matisse's paintings, sculptures, and drawings, providing a comprehensive insight into his artistic journey. Please note that distances mentioned are approximate and may vary depending on the route taken.
